"Eben Upton, director of the Raspberry Pi Foundation, has been
working on the project for many years, and decided to share a
couple of very early prototypes for the $25 PC with the
community.
"The image you see above is of those experimental boards that
date back to 2006. If nothing else, it makes you realize how long
this super-cheap PC has been in development, or at least how long
Eben has been trying to make it happen."
